Job Summary

Patient Representatives are instrumental in ensuring the efficient and effective flow of patient access needs throughout the organization. Responsibilities may include greeting and registering patients, gathering and entering appropriate demographic and insurance/billing information, verification, scheduling appointments, providing patients with financial information, price estimates and the collection and entry of payments. Current knowledge of billing and coding requirements and the ability to apply these based on industry standards is required.

Ability to resolve patient financial issues and negotiate payment arrangements. Representatives must fully understand the ramifications and impact of incomplete or inaccurate information to patient care and the overall revenue cycle. Position works in a team environment and delivers exceptional customer service. Other duties as assigned. Employees providing direct patient care must demonstrate competencies specific to the population served.
